#e12ba1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e12ba1 is composed of 88.2% red, 16.9% green and 63.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.9% magenta, 28.4%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 321.1 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 52.5%. #e12ba1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ff56ff with #c30043.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#e12ba1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e12ba1 has RGB values of R:225, G:43, B:161 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.28,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14756769.
